1 out of 5 stars could have been better   October 28, 2008
  0 out of 2 found this review helpful

the software that comes with this router is so bloated that setting up a network becomes frustrating. anything you want to connect to the wireless network must have the software loaded, which is fine for computers, but is impossible for printers or game consols.
The security software prevents even your own laptops from connecting when fully enabled, even though you have the password. so you have to disable it to connect to the internet thereby rendering it useless.
Even though the form factor looks good, the functionality is horrible. The linksys wrt54g, which is the older version, is a much more functional wireless router.



4 out of 5 stars It's OK -- nothing special   October 28, 2008
I bought this to replace a Netgear wireless G router that died on me after just four months of use. This is my third wireless router overall and I can say after two months of use that it works around 90 percent of the time. The other 10 percent it either doesn't connect when I bootup my laptop or cuts out mid-use. Then I have to either reconnect manually or even reboot to get my internet connection back. But after having two Netgear routers even if this one isn't great it's better than the others.

The worst thing about it is that after installing it on my laptop my bootup time has just about doubled from ~90 seconds to about ~180 seconds. Maybe it's a Vista issue, I don't know, but I definitely have to wait longer to startup my computer since I got this router. But still, it's better than Netgear.
